What Makes UV Offset Inks the Future of High-Speed, High-Quality Printing?
In the dynamic landscape of commercial and industrial printing, UV offset inks are revolutionizing how substrates are printed offering superior curing speed, color vibrancy, and durability across a wide array of materials. Unlike conventional solvent-based inks that dry via evaporation, UV offset inks cure instantly when exposed to ultraviolet light, making them ideal for high-speed printing environments. This technology significantly reduces turnaround time and eliminates the need for drying units or powder spray systems. As demand for faster, more efficient print runs grows particularly in packaging, labels, and specialty commercial printing UV offset inks are becoming indispensable. Their ability to adhere to non-porous substrates such as plastics, metal foils, and synthetic papers makes them a preferred choice in sectors like food and beverage, pharmaceuticals, and personal care packaging. The global shift toward sustainable practices and stricter environmental regulations is significantly impacting ink formulations, with UV offset inks standing out as a cleaner alternative to solvent-based variants. Traditional inks emit volatile organic compounds (VOCs) during the drying process, contributing to air pollution and health hazards for print workers. In contrast, UV offset inks are virtually VOC-free, aligning with regulations such as REACH (Registration, Evaluation, Authorisation and Restriction of Chemicals) in Europe and similar frameworks in North America and Asia-Pacific. This environmental compliance is driving increased adoption, especially among environmentally conscious brands and print service providers. Ink manufacturers are now investing heavily in R&D to create formulations with bio-renewable components, deinkability for recycling, and low-migration properties for food-safe packaging. Rapid advancements in UV curing systems, ink chemistry, and press technologies are continuously expanding the application scope for UV offset inks. The development of hybrid presses capable of switching between UV and conventional offset has given printers greater flexibility, allowing them to serve a more diverse customer base with minimal equipment changes. Innovations in LED-UV curing technology are further improving energy efficiency, reducing heat output, and extending lamp life making UV systems viable even for heat-sensitive substrates and low-volume jobs. These breakthroughs are opening new doors in sectors like photobooks, security printing, textile labeling, and high-end promotional materials. Moreover, specialty UV inks such as those with thermochromic, pearlescent, or metallic finishes are enabling more creative design possibilities for marketers and packaging designers.
